The Hellmouth is a location on the Moon. Inhabited by the Hive, it is a fortress cored deep within the moon. The Hellmouth features an inner sanctum, gatehouse, and dungeons that are located in the depths of the fortress, imprisoning the Hive's most fearsome denizens.[1]

The Hellmouth's many underground passages reach far and deep into the Moon; besides the main entrance through the gatehouse, it also has tunnels connected to the Temple of Crota, Archer's Line, and Anchor of Light.[2]

Trivia

From a design standpoint, the Hellmouth is meant to evoke feelings of scale, menace, mystery, darkness, evil, strength, militarism, and the exotic without coming across as being too alien. Its imagery is meant to invoke feelings of Medieval/Gothic architecture.[1]
